Was Vehicle Towed: - Description of the Complaints: While driving on the freeway, the electronic coolant thermostat shorted out and caused engine wiring harness the burn up. this caused the enigine to stop running. luckily, burning was restricted to wires and no other components were burnt. car is still waiting for a new wiring harness at the bmw dealer ($2000 est for repair). i have heard of similar occurances with this model car and with 740i of about the same year. this seems to be a dangerous situation and should be prevented by a fuse or fusable link.*ak
